We all love those cold, white flakes that fall from the sky and put us in the holiday spirit, but have we ever thought about what the snowflakes that we catch on our tongues are really made of or even that there are different types of snowflakes?
How are snowflakes formed? Did you know that each individual snowflake contains more than 180 billion molecules (no WONDER no two are alike!)?!
